Output 17ea39743aa3cc7333aff325436b8597f51921b58371ecfe33eb0ff6f415e433:8

value
16993228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c9e2db56e5c976b5011d2fee6e2098886c7fb7d OP_EQUALVERIFY OP_CHECKSIG
address
154vDsySAVS2nyYPsct2NmWYwUh3Xj2b7P
transaction
17ea39743aa3cc7333aff325436b8597f51921b58371ecfe33eb0ff6f415e433
spent
true